IX Japanese School Life and Culture
The division of tasks between students at school lunch time makes it possible for students to have lunch regularly: a group of students are responsible for serving lunch, while another group arranges desks and chairs for lunch. They take turns for these tasks.
‡@Putting on a apron and a coif. ‡ACarrying school lunch container to the homeroom. ‡BDistributing the school lunch. ‡CReturning the school lunch containers to the school lunch room.
Students who are not involved in the tasks.
‡DArranging desks. ‡EWashing hands. ‡FLining up to receive school lunch. ‡GReturning the dishes.
